Postgraduate Programmes Coordinator

Lancaster University - Health Research

Location: Bailrigg
Salary: £25,138 to £28,759 per annum
Hours: Full Time
Contract Type: Fixed-Term/Contract
Placed On: 24th July 2024
Closes: 13th August 2024
Job Ref: 0860-24

An exciting opportunity has arisen to join the Postgraduate Office within the Faculty of Health & Medicine, supporting the team in managing postgraduate programmes of study including doctoral programmes across the whole faculty. You will join a small team of coordinators and an assistant to undertake work to maximise our students’ experience and support academic colleagues.  This role will have responsibility for all postgraduate programmes within the Department of Health Research which is part of the Faculty of Health & Medicine.

You will have experience of working in a busy office environment and be able to manage a busy workload, to meet the demands of various stakeholders. You will be an excellent communicator and problem solver and be able to work effectively under minimal supervision as part of a team. 

The Faculty provides an environment that strongly supports the individual needs of each employee, promoting a healthy work-life balance. We are committed to family-friendly and flexible working policies on an individual basis, as well as the Athena SWAN Charter (Silver), which recognises and celebrates good employment practice undertaken to address gender equality in higher education and research.

We are located in a beautiful part of North West England with great facilities and a warm and welcoming community.  We offer an occupational pension scheme, a generous annual leave allowance, excellent training and development opportunities, flexible benefits, an employee assistance programme and flexible working options.   

This role is a full- time, fixed term post, until 31st January 2025, in the first instance.  This could be considered as a secondment opportunity, and approval from your current line manager should be sought.

The Faculty of Health & Medicine is committed to ensuring our workforce is reflective of our diverse student population and is therefore committed to increasing representation of staff of Black, Asian and Minority Ethnic backgrounds across all roles and at all levels.
